Key Considerations

When choosing the right shoes for a trip, several factors come into play.

  1. Durability: The shoes should withstand wear and tear from various terrains and activities.
  2. Weather Resistance: Look for shoes that are waterproof or at least water-resistant to handle rain, puddles, and unexpected spills. 8000Kicks, the first waterproof hemp shoes, excel in this area, keeping your feet dry no matter the conditions.
  3. Comfort: Prolonged walking and standing require shoes with adequate cushioning and arch support. Comfort is non-negotiable, particularly for long travel days.
  4. Style: The shoes should be versatile enough to match different outfits and social settings. A minimalist design often works best, allowing the shoes to blend in whether you're hiking a trail or enjoying a nice dinner.
  5. Weight and Packability: Lightweight shoes save space and reduce baggage weight. Bulky shoes can quickly fill up a suitcase, leaving less room for other essentials.
  6. Traction: The outsole should provide a good grip on various surfaces to prevent slips and falls.

What makes hemp a good material for shoes?

Hemp is an exceptional material due to its strength, durability, and eco-friendly properties. It's naturally resistant to mold and mildew, breathable, and requires less water and pesticides to grow compared to other materials like cotton. 8000Kicks leverages these benefits to create high-performance, sustainable footwear.
